时间:2022-10-25 08:29:14
摘 要
Access数据库在日常生产管理应用广泛,在这里,首先说明了Access的构建基础,然后研究了Access的构建方法,最后,从各行业的Access的应用情况,简单分析了数据库的使用效果等。
【关键词】 Access数据库 应用 效果
信息在现代社会中起着越来越重要的作用,信息资源已成为社会发展的重要基础和财富,信息资源的开发和利用水平也成为衡量一个国家综合国力的重要标志。数据库管理系统作为数据信息管理最有效的手段之一广泛应用于各行各业,成为存储、使用、处理信息资源的主要手段,是任何一个行业信息化运作的基石。
Access数据库是目前最为流行的桌面型数据库管理系统,它的界面友好、操作简单、功能全面、使用方便,大大普及了数据库的应用,并取得了一系列骄人的业绩。为此,本文针对Access的构建,从不同行业的应用分析,体现了Access数据库应用所带来的优异效果。
1 Access数据库的构建基础
Access数据库应用系统的构建一般要经过系统分析、系统设计、系统实施和维护几个阶段,现对此逐一展开分析。
1.1 系统分析
系统分析的主要任务是解决“做什么”的问题,即根据用户的需求,确定系统应具有的功能以及数据库模型的建立。系统分析的好坏直接决定系统的成败。系统分析阶段工作做得越好,系统开发的过程就越顺利。以“学生成绩数据库管理系统”为例,大体归纳系统应具有以下几点功能:
(1)提供学生的基本信息(学号、姓名、性别、专业等)和课程的基本信息(课程号、课程名、学分、学时等)的录入。
(2)提供对学生所选课程的录入。
(3)可通过选择某个课程,录入选修该课程学生的成绩。
(4)可通过输入学号查询学生的基本信息和成绩,可通过输入课程号查询该课程的基本信息和选修该课程学生的成绩。
(5)提供对学生、课程和成绩信息的打印报表。
1.2 系统设计
数据库应用系统的设计,是在数据库应用系统分析阶段确立的总体目标基础上,对系统进行初步设计,解决“怎么做”的问题。在系统设计阶段要建立系统总体规划的逻辑模型,完成系统各功能模块的划分,确定各模块相互间的关系。
1.3 系统实施与维护
系统实施的主要任务是按系统设计阶段给出的系统功能模块的设计方案,具体实施系统的逐级控制和各功能模块的建立,从而形成一个完整的应用开发系统。
在数据库应用系统开发的实施阶段,一般采用“自顶向下”的设计思路和步骤来开发系统。通过系统菜单或系统控制面板逐级控制低一层的模块,确保每一个模块完成一个独立的仟务,且受控于系统菜单或系统控制面板。具体设计数据库应用系统时,尽可能使每一个功能模块小而简明,模块间接口数目尽员少,从而使得每一个模块易维护、易修改。
在完成数据库应用系统的建立后,就进入了系统的调试和维护阶段。在此阶段,不仅要通过调试工具检查、调试数据库应用系统,还要通过模拟实际操作或实际数据验证数据库应用系统,若出现错误或有不适当的地方要及时加以修正,并根据用户使用后反馈的情况,修正数据库系统的缺陷,完善系统各项功能。
2 Access数据库的一般构建方法
数据库是数据库应用系统的数据源,其设计的好坏直接影响整个系统的设计开发过程。数据库的设计通常首先建立概念模型,然后再将概念模型转换为关系模型,最后再根据所建立的关系模型生成实际数据库。
2.1 概念模型的建立
建立概念模型是在需求分析的基础上,通过E-R图描述用户的数据和数据间的关系。对于学生成绩管理系统,建立的E-R图如图1所示。
2.2 关系模型的建立
依据E-R图,可将该图转换为关系模型,在转换中,应注意主键的确定和关系的规范化,通常应达到3NF。由图1所示,确定建立如下三个关系:
学生(学号,姓名,性别,出生日期,政治面貌,专业,四级通过,入学成绩,家庭住址,照片);
课程(课程号,课程名,学时,学分,类别,简介);
选课(学号,课程号,成绩)。
2.3 实际数据库的建立
根据前面所做分析,就可以开始进入实际数据库的建立。
2.3.1数据库的建立
操作步骤如下:
(1)建立学生成绩管理文件灾;
(2)启动Access,选择空Access数据库,进入文件新建数据库对话框;
(3)在文件名组合框中输入学生成绩管理,创建按钮,完成学生成绩管理数据库的建立。
2.3.2数据表的建立
由关系模型所定义的关系。分别建立学生、课程和选课三个数据表。
2.3.3确定表间关系
数据表建立完成后。就可以建立表间的关系,操作步骤如下:
(1)单击工具菜单中关系命令项,弹出显示表对话框;
(2)在显示表对话框中,分别将学生、课程和选课三个数据表逐一添加到关系窗口;
(3)在关系窗口中,将各表中相应字段拖到对应表中的相应字段,选定实施参照完整性复选框,由此将各表建立关联关系。
3 Access数据库的应用与效果
Access数据库对于数据的管理广泛应用到工农业数据、商业资讯、图书信息、教学管理等,且与其他技术相匹配表现出强大的应用效果。
3.1工业设备与物料管理
利用Access数据库将工业设备运转信息积累,通过历史查询和支持向量机推理、比较等,给决策者提供实用的参考信息,可提前对工业过程做出干预,解决潜在的问题,保证工业生产的正常运行。
3.2农业生产管理
利用Access数据库与物联网技术相结合,对设施农业过程进行监管,保证了农业生产的质量和效率。
4 结论
鉴于Access数据库的特点,它已经在各行业中广泛应用。为了更好的应用Access数据库,体现出其应用价值,需要结合不同的工具,取长补短,这样才能不断拓宽数据库的应用面。
参考文献
[1]聂玉峰.陈东方.田萍芳.Access数据库技术与应用[M].北京:科学出版社,2011.
[2]徐秀花.Access数据库应用教程[M].北京:清华大学出版社,2010.
作者单位
广东白云学院 广东省广州市 510450